Alfa Laval uses two types of asymmetric plates (L and H) to create 10 different channels. The channel on the wider side provides more fluid space than the channel on the narrow side. The narrow degree of the channel and the angle of the V-shaped pattern also affect the heat transfer rate and pressure drop. The narrow channel with large V-shaped angle has higher heat transfer efficiency and higher pressure drop; Pressure drop is the price needed to maintain heat transfer efficiency. Wide channels with small V-shaped angles have low pressure drop, but heat transfer efficiency is low. According to the design conditions, Alfa Laval can calculate the best solution to balance heat transfer efficiency and pressure drop.

PureBallast 3.2 compact module can be provided as skid mounted module with compact structure, easy installation, small floor area and simple plug and play operation. The flow range is 85-300 m ³/h. Except that the electrical cabinet can be flexibly placed, all components are installed in the module. PureBallast 3.2 standard system can effectively deal with large ballast water flow. Its reactor size is 1500 m ³/h, and the system configuration is cost-effective. PureBallast 3.2 explosion-proof system can be configured for potentially hazardous areas, and deckhouse system can be selected for oil tankers. The PureBallast 3.2 standard system can be configured for large flow, with a wide range of installation parameters, including free placement of lamp drive cabinets within a radius of 150 meters. A single system can handle a flow of 250-3000 m ³/h, and a dual system can handle a flow of up to 6000 m ³ 3/h. For the reactor size of 1500 m ³/h, it means that only two reactors are needed for the treatment system of 3000 m ³/h, so the cost and complexity of the large flow system can be kept at a low level.

With the energy consumption problem and energy saving demand rising significantly, the cooling mode of the data center has also undergone tremendous changes; Because of the high energy consumption, the traditional cabinet cooling mode is no longer suitable for the construction of large data centers and will be gradually eliminated; The mechanical cooling mode, whether air cooled chillers or water-cooled chillers, is driven by the natural cooling mode according to local conditions. It can greatly improve the energy efficiency level of the data center by cooperating with the mechanical cooling efficiently, which makes the heat exchange technology play a more important role in the data center refrigeration; In the future, the cabinet density will become higher and higher, and more data centers will adopt a new cooling method of direct contact between the refrigerant and the heat source. The heat exchanger will become the core component of the new cooling system, which has a crucial impact on the energy efficiency of data center cooling. Alfa Laval aseptic anti mixing valve adopts efficient flushing design and there is no arch structure in the product and steam area. Compared with other two seat aseptic anti mixing valves, it has better cleaning ability, especially suitable for the processing of products containing grain particles or fruit meat. In addition, the valve has built-in leakage detection, so the operator can check the valve at any time without dismantling it. If the seal or diaphragm needs to be replaced, the operator can immediately perform it. The Alfa Laval sterile anti mixing valve does not use a conical connection, but uses a standard pipe connection to ensure the flow rate during CIP and SIP. The normal operation time can be prolonged while reducing the in-situ cleaning fluid and steam. In order to ensure a sterile environment, Alfa Laval conducted flow simulation of the leakage chamber to ensure the optimal temperature and steam distribution.
